Re: How do you screen print on 2 sides of a garment? if I'm heatpressing both sides of the shirt I usually dress the shirt over the press - meaning to slide it on over the bottom platen for the 2nd heatpressing. That way you are not pressing the first image again.
The only thing is the shirt will be upside down, so make sure you put the transfer on upside down too.
